Your Role: Driving Smart Manufacturing Forward

As an Automation Engineer youll be at the heart of our production systems ensuring reliability efficiency and continuous improvement across our automated processes. Youll work closely with cross-functional teams to troubleshoot optimize and innovatekeeping our operations running smoothly 24/7.

What Youll Do

  • Ensure Operational Continuity

    • Rapidly diagnose and resolve automation-related breakdowns (PLC drives etc.) to minimize downtime.
    • Provide expert support to production and maintenance teams including on-call support outside office hours.
  • Lead Automation Projects

    • Drive the implementation of new automation initiatives and upgrades.
    • Write and review technical specifications coordinate project execution and validate systems (IQ/OQ/PQ).
    • Support investment planning and ensure alignment with site strategy.
  • Optimize and Innovate

    • Monitor and improve production systems and processes.
    • Propose and implement new technologies (PLC HMI Vision AI SCADA) to enhance equipment reliability and performance.
    • Maintain and update PLC SCADA and Vision systems.
  • Collaborate and Train

    • Act as a technical advisor across departments.
    • Train staff and ensure documentation is up to date.
    • Maintain strong relationships with suppliers and external partners.
  • Ensure Compliance

    • Adhere to GMP validation and change control procedures.
    • Participate in audits and ensure systems meet regulatory standards.

Your Profile

  • Degree in Industrial Engineering or a Bachelors in Automation/Industrial Computing.
  • 510 years of experience in a similar role within a manufacturing or industrial environment.
  • Proficient in Siemens S7 and Allen Bradley systems.
  • Solid understanding of pneumatics hydraulics electricity and mechanics.
  • Fluent in French with a good command of English.
  • Strong analytical skills team spirit and a proactive mindset.
  • Organized rigorous and able to manage multiple priorities.
  • Excellent communication and training abilities.
  • Flexible and autonomous with a strong sense of responsibility.
